In 2020-2021, 490 degrees and certificates were awarded to fine and studio arts students who went to a Missouri college or university. This makes it the #41 most popular major in the state.

Most Popular Fine & Studio Arts Doctor's Degree School
Our analysis found Washington University in St Louis to be the most popular school for fine and studio arts students who want to pursue a doctor’s degree in Missouri. Located in the large suburb of Saint Louis, WUSTL is a private not-for-profit college with a large student population.
